In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PO16 7NJ,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 54.1%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ate vicinity of PO16 7NJ there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 51.6%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.
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Dryden Close was 53.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 28.1% higher than the Avenue average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Dryden Close has the 36th highest crime rate of 103 local areas in Avenue and the 124th highest crime rate of 360 local areas in Fareham .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 35.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-76.8%.
